Carrot Cupcakes
- 2 Eggs
- 1 1/8 CUPS Sugar
- 1/3 CUP Brown Sugar
- 1/2 CUP Vegetable Oil
- 1 TSP Vanilla
- 2 CUPS Shredded Carrots
- 1/2 CUP Crushed Pineapple
- 1 1/2 CUPS Flour
- 1 1/4 TSP Baking Soda
- 1/2 TSP Salt
- 1 1/2 TSP Cinnamon
- 1/2 TSP Nutmeg
- 1/4 TSP Ground Ginger
Preheat oven to 350 degrees. Beat together the eggs, sugar and brown sugar in a bowl. Mix in the oil and vanilla. Fold in carrots and pineapple. In a separate bowl mix together the flour, baking soda, salt, cinnamon, nutmeg, and ground ginger. Mix flour mixture into carrot mixture until moistened. Transfer to prepared muffin cups. Bake for 25 minutes or until toothpick comes out clean. Let cool completely before frosting.
White Chocolate Cream Cheese Frosting
- 1 OZ White Chocolate
- 4 OZ Cream Cheese , softened
- 1/4 CUP Butter, softened
- 1 TSP Vanilla
- 2 CUPS Confectioners' Sugar
- 1/2 TSP Valencia Orange Zest
- 1-2 TBS Milk or Heavy Cream
Melt butter and white chocolate together until smooth and allow to cool to room temperature. Add in cream cheese and beat until smooth. Add in vanilla and orange zest. Gradually beat in confectioners' sugar until fluffy. Add milk until desired consistency and frost cupcakes.
